Erisha Agritech appoints Sourav Ganguly as its brand ambassador
Sourav Ganguly's deep-rooted connection with the people of India, his leadership qualities, and his passion for agriculture make him a perfect fit for Erisha Agritech, the agritech company said

Erisha Agritech, a Rana Group company has appointed former captain of India’s cricket team, Sourav Ganguly as its new brand ambassador. The company has partnered with Sourav Ganguly to help promote its brand values, increase brand awareness, and drive growth, the agritech company announced today.

The appointment of Ganguly is part of Erisha Agritech’s efforts to expand its reach and establish a strong brand presence in the market. The company said that Ganguly’s deep-rooted connection with the people of India, his leadership qualities, and his passion for agriculture make him a perfect fit for Erisha Agritech.

“Our team is thrilled to work with Sourav Ganguly and is excited to announce this partnership,” said Darshan Singh Rana, CMD, and Chairman of Rana Group. “We believe that Sourav Ganguly is a true representation of what our brand stands for, and we are looking forward to the positive impact that he will bring to our company,” Rana added.

On the occasion, Ganguly said, “I am honoured to be a part of Erisha Agritech. As a former cricketer, I understand the importance of hard work, dedication, and perseverance. Together, we can make a real difference in the lives of farmers by providing them with sustainable, high-quality solutions. I believe that this partnership has the potential to revolutionise the agriculture industry. I am privileged to have the responsibility to get Erisha Agritech more recognition across the nation.

“Erisha Agritech is India’s fastest-growing agri-equipment and machinery company and has brought to the market a wide range of agricultural tractors, combine harvesters, implements, and other equipment and machines of the latest technology and energy efficiency. With the appointment of Sourav Ganguly as its brand ambassador, the company aims to reach out to a larger audience and build a strong brand presence in the market,” the company said.

Rana Group’s other startup, Darsh Aerospace focuses on defence production and related businesses, operating under the Rana Group of companies. Moreover, the startup has designed and developed drones, including agricultural drones for Erisha Agritech, a largely indigenous drone with a 10-litre spraying capacity. “It can spray 30 litres of pesticides in a single charge or provide a spray coverage of three acres in a single charge. The drone has features such as GNSS, autonomous light mode, return home, geo-fencing capability, and anti-collision capability, and can operate in temperatures up to 60 degrees Celsius. With its advanced capabilities, the agri drone is poised to revolutionise the agriculture industry in India,” the agritech company claims.
